如何限制一天中的交易次數(shù)? - TradeBlazer公式 [開拓者 TB]
- 咨詢內(nèi)容:
請問如何限制一天中的交易次數(shù)?我需要限制最大交易次數(shù)為3次
- TB技術(shù)人員:
看樓主是使用什么交易指令和在什么周期上執(zhí)行
1.buy、sell
使用變量計數(shù),并且在判斷條件中加入這個變量和限制交易次數(shù)做比較
if( date!=date[1] )
{
mytradecount = 0;
}else
{
mytradecount = mytradecount[1];
}
if( con1 && mytradecount<=3 )
{
buy(省略);
mytradecount = mytradecount + 1;
}
2.A_SendOrder
使用全局變量計數(shù),并且在判斷條件中加入這個全局變量和限制交易次數(shù)做比較
if( date!=date[1] )
{
SetGlobalVar(0,0);
}
if( con1 && GetGlobalVar(0)<=3 )
{
A_SendOrder(省略);
SetGlobalVar(0,GetGlobalVar(0)+1);
} - TB客服:
,老大辛苦!
PS:
if( con1 && mytradecount<=3 ),應(yīng)該是if( con1 && mytradecount<3 ) - 網(wǎng)友回復(fù):
正確
- 網(wǎng)友回復(fù):
這樣其實還不能很好地控制交易次數(shù)吧。特別是實盤的時候
如果在最后一根bar連續(xù)交易2次,全局變量反應(yīng)不出來。
- 上一篇:A_SendOrder 如何賣出所有持倉? - Trade…
- 下一篇:沒有了!
相關(guān)文章
-
沒有相關(guān)內(nèi)容